Saudi Arabia 2. Rumania Party boss Ceausescu's speech to the National Assembly yesterday was not the blockbuster rumor had predicted. He did, however, strongly reaffirm as- pects of Rumania's foreign policy which run counter to Moscow's line, particu- larly on such issues as the Middle East and the Warsaw Pact. The most interesting aspect Of the performance was the presence, by invi- tation, of a correspondent from Radio Free Europe--an unprecedented event in Eastern Europe. Some of the fire-eaters in Damascus are talking of a "Viet Cong type war." Presumably this would only be possible in that sector of Syria occupied by the Israelis. Some of these reports may be Syrian-inspired, to build up the re- gime as leader of the die-hard Arabs. There is, however, some evidence that preparations actually are afoot. Both the Israelis and the Jordanians are taking the Syrian threat seriously. There are also reports of Syrian moves to resume direct hostilities along the cease-fire line. We doubt Damascus has any such intentions, even though its forces were not as badly mauled as those of Egypt and Jordan.
